'Forged Earth' - 5th planet of it's system - is home to a Human society descendant from pre-warp colonists who left Earth in the mid 22nd Century; discovered by Starfleet in late 2417. It is one of two M-Class worlds in the system; the second of which - Newfrika - hosts a significant mining operation in support of the primary colony.

The planet is dominated by two major continents - North & South - with the core of the colony built around numerous cities in the northern continent, whilst the Southern continent plays host to more rural settings and coastal tourism destinations. The most developed of said population centers is the capital city - The Valley - which has developed around the crash site of the original colony vessel (a site which is now home to something resembling a cathedral), though the landscape is distinctly more dominated now by the FEPD HQ building, standing at approximately 74 storeys tall.

Though a large portion of the hydrogen-rich world is of moderate climate and stable geology, extreme regions show signs of historical tectonic instability and inclement conditions - all of which appear to have been countered through a combined use of biodomes and terraforming techniques (techniques which are also evident across other planetary bodies in this star system).

The Human descendants populating this world - self-identifying as 'Forged Humans' or simply 'Forged' are a technologically advanced Human sub-species. Physical evolution of the species has only diverged from Humans of the Sol System insofar as a slightly reduced average build (resultant from minor discrepancies in gravitational conditions) and equally reduced comparative lifespan (presently considered to be the result of differentiating technological development in the field of medicine).

Sociologically; the Forged have developed a culture which is - in many ways - comparative to historical data pertaining to Humans of the late 21st / early 22nd century. With less distinction carried by factors such as religion, geographic borders or political ideals since their founding; the Forged have evolved a more economic-driven government, with a ruling Council made up of representatives from key economic sectors. This system appears to scale down into smaller communities and outposts as well. Though as a people, they place little value on strict religion in a mythological sense beyond observing ancient Human cultural traditions in key aspects of life; they have evolved to hold a near-religious level of reverence to their immediate ancestry. The aforementioned cathedral situated upon the original Valley Forge crash site is testament to this factor in Forged life.

Technological development is one of the more distinct differences which set the Forged apart from their Human ancestry. With the system being distinctly lacking in the resources required to support a warp programme, they have instead demonstrated a focused shift in technological advancement which is predominately focused on energy conservation and transporter technology. This line of development - influenced by native conditions of the star system - has led to the Forged relying more on interplanetary transporters than space flight, although they possess the capability and operate a modest sub-warp fleet; the FEPD (Forged Earth Planetary Defense). Other noteworthy developments in this area include their use of holotechnology, the previously mentioned energy conservation management and their more recent alternate fuel source 'Element One', or Eon as locally referred to.
